Américo Nunes Seabra

Américo Nunes Seabra operates in the Beiras region of Central Portugal, a territory known for its continental climate and diverse terroir. The winery produces Pai Américo Reserva Tinto, a red wine that has drawn attention from Wine Spectator. The Beiras appellation encompasses varied microclimates and soil types, from granite-based highlands to alluvial plains, conditions that shape the character of wines made here. Producers in this region work with both indigenous and international varieties, crafting reds that often display structure and aging potential. Pai Américo Reserva Tinto reflects the winery's approach to winemaking in this dynamic Portuguese region.
